Understanding the PSEi and Its Significance
First off, let's talk about the PSEi. The Philippine Stock Exchange Index is essentially the benchmark index for the Philippine stock market. It represents the performance of the 30 largest and most actively traded companies in the country. Think of it as a barometer for the overall health of the Philippine economy. When the PSEi is doing well, it generally indicates that the Philippine economy is also on a positive track, and vice versa.
Keeping an eye on the PSEi is super important for several reasons. For investors, it provides a quick snapshot of market sentiment and potential investment opportunities. A rising PSEi can signal a bull market, where stock prices are generally increasing, making it a potentially good time to invest. Conversely, a falling PSEi might indicate a bear market, where stock prices are declining, prompting investors to be more cautious or even consider selling some holdings to mitigate losses.
Moreover, the PSEi is not just for direct stock investors. Mutual fund managers and other institutional investors also use the PSEi as a benchmark to evaluate their own performance. If a fund consistently outperforms the PSEi, it's a sign that the fund manager is making smart investment decisions. It also affects overseas investors. Foreign investors often look at the PSEi to gauge the overall investment climate in the Philippines. A stable or growing PSEi can attract more foreign capital, further boosting the Philippine economy. It's also a reflection of corporate health. The companies included in the PSEi are among the largest and most influential in the Philippines. Their performance reflects the overall health and competitiveness of the Philippine corporate sector. Strong performance from these companies can lead to job creation, increased consumer spending, and overall economic growth.

The Rise of AI in Finance
Now, let's shift gears and talk about AI in finance. Artificial Intelligence is no longer a futuristic concept; it's here, it's real, and it's transforming the financial landscape. From automated trading to risk management and personalized financial advice, AI is making waves in the finance industry. AI's ability to process and analyze massive amounts of data at lightning speed makes it an invaluable tool for making informed financial decisions. It can identify patterns, trends, and anomalies that humans might miss, leading to more accurate predictions and better outcomes.
One of the most significant applications of AI in finance is in algorithmic trading. AI-powered trading systems can execute trades based on pre-set criteria, such as price movements, volume, and other market indicators. This allows for faster and more efficient trading, reducing the potential for human error and emotional decision-making. AI is also being used to enhance risk management. By analyzing vast amounts of data, AI can identify potential risks and vulnerabilities in financial systems, helping institutions to take proactive measures to mitigate these risks. This is particularly important in areas such as fraud detection, credit scoring, and cybersecurity.
AI is also revolutionizing customer service in the financial industry. Chatbots and virtual assistants powered by AI can provide customers with instant answers to their questions, resolve issues, and even offer personalized financial advice. This not only improves the customer experience but also reduces the workload on human customer service representatives. Moreover, AI is enabling personalized financial planning. By analyzing a customer's financial data, goals, and risk tolerance, AI algorithms can create customized investment plans and provide tailored advice on how to achieve their financial objectives. This level of personalization was previously impossible to achieve at scale, but AI is making it a reality.

Navigating the Risks and Challenges
Of course, it's not all sunshine and rainbows. There are definitely risks and challenges to consider when dealing with AI in finance, particularly within the PSEi. One major concern is data security and privacy. AI algorithms rely on vast amounts of data to make decisions, and if this data is compromised, it could have serious consequences. It's crucial to ensure that the AI platforms you use have robust security measures in place to protect your data.
Another challenge is algorithmic bias. AI algorithms are trained on historical data, and if this data reflects existing biases, the algorithms may perpetuate these biases in their decisions. This could lead to unfair or discriminatory outcomes. It's important to be aware of this risk and to choose AI platforms that are actively working to mitigate algorithmic bias. Moreover, the regulatory landscape for AI in finance is still evolving. There are uncertainties about how AI will be regulated in the future, and this could create challenges for investors and financial institutions. It's important to stay informed about the latest regulatory developments and to comply with all applicable laws and regulations.
Furthermore, the complexity of AI algorithms can make it difficult to understand how they work and why they make certain decisions. This lack of transparency can erode trust and make it difficult to hold AI platforms accountable. It's important to choose AI platforms that are transparent and explainable, and to ask questions about how their algorithms work. Additionally, the reliance on AI can lead to a deskilling of human analysts and investors. If people become too reliant on AI, they may lose their ability to think critically and make independent decisions. It's important to maintain your own skills and knowledge, and to use AI as a tool to augment, rather than replace, your own judgment.
